Answer:

Hildegard of Bingen

Explanation:

Hildegard of Bingen or Saint Hildegard was a German Benedictine nun who lived from 1098 to 1179. She was a mystic, theologian, composer, preacher, naturalist, doctor, poet, playwright, writer and still abbess of the Rupertsberg Monastery in Bingen am Rhein. Germany. On October 7, 2012 she was named Doctor by the Catholic Church (only 4 women have this recognition).

She was perhaps the first female musician in the history of the Catholic Church, having composed 77 symphonies, in a style similar to that of the Gregorian.

Which fashion trends were inspired by rock music in the 1970s?
DerKrebs [107]

Answer:

<h2>High heels and glittery fashion</h2>

Explanation:

70's was an era of individuality and expression and it was also reflected in the dresses.  During 1970's fashion rules were broken and unique outfits were designed . Some of the key style of the decade included peacock revolution, glam rock, hippie and disco. Due to influx of cheap clothing in the market men showcased which group they belonged to by dressing like that.

By middle of the decade men adopted glamorous rock style, this trend was popular in Britain where young men idolised flamboyant musicians such as Freddie Mercury. High heels and glittery clothes were also inspired from rock music. This style included oversized collars, silk scarves , tan leather jackets, frilly satin shirts and shawl-collar tuxedo jackets. By the end of the decade disco style came in with the advent of disco music and the artists associated with them.

Provide the job title and describe why you chose the career.
34kurt
Tattoo Artist (hope you don't mind if I use my job :)

Artistic skills being not just able to draw, but in multiple styles, in multiple medias. You have to be good with people and negotiation and must earn the bases of art itself, so you can draw anything from a cartoon to a realistic portrait, since this is permanently on someone's skin. 

An apprenticeship from a tattoo shop is required, not a scam "tattoo school. An apprenticeship can take anywhere from a year to over two years. Depends on the pace of the mentor, apprentice, and shop itself. 

After shop rates, tattoo artists typically earn about $70 an hour. (I earn about $85/ hr on realism, $75/ hr on American traditional.) All depends on the style of the tattoo and how long the artist has been tattooing. 

Challenges include the training itself, There's a lot of discrimination against tattoo artists, especially females or younger artists. It's a lot of scrap work & coffee runs until you start inking. Rewards include having people be such fans of your artwork they want it on their skin forever. It, for me being an artist, is the most rewarding thing to see follow ups and the same customers over and over. It's a great line of work.
